What's the difference between an "A" P bass neck and a standard Jazz neck?
I've owned, borrowed, or played a zillion P bass and only 1 came from the factory with an A neck. 1972 CAR and I bought it in the 80's.

There're still different. The A is supposed to be a 1-1/2 nut width. Jazzes were being cut to 1-7/16, and in the early to mid 60's were very thin front to back, I mean pencil thin!
With binding and blocks the J necks progressively got thicker front to back.
A neck Ps that I've run across are 1-1/2, and never felt as thin as 60-65 J necks.
